+7 915 250-67-67 info@softconcepts.ru

Согласно недавнему обзору TAdviser – крупнейшего российского интернет-портала и аналитического агентства, по сложившейся практике к классу Business Intelligence принято причислять продукты, соответствующие тесту Найджела Пендса — FASMI (Fast Analysis of Shared Multidimensional Information — быстрый анализ доступной многомерной информации OLAP-системы).

В основе OLAP лежит идея многомерной модели данных, что привычно для человеческого мышления. Исследуя какую-то предметную область, человек формулирует вопросы в тех или иных измерениях. Он может выстраивать и менять логические образы, рассматривая данные с различных точек зрения. Данные представляются в виде многомерного куба, где каждая его грань определяет уникальное измерение, содержащее основные атрибуты анализируемого бизнес-процесса. Измерения (Dimensions) и меры (Measures) – ключевые понятия куба, определяющие оси в многомерной системе координат. На пересечениях осей находятся данные, количественно характеризующие бизнес-процесс. Пользователь получает естественную, интуитивно понятную модель данных.

Большинство современных систем поддержки приятия решений (Decision Support Systems, DSS) основаны на BI технологиях (Business Intelligence), в ядре которых находится технология обработки данных OLAP (Online Analytical Processing). Технология OLAP представляет собой мощное средство анализа данных и поддержки принятия решений и поддерживается в ядре таких продуктов, как: SAP BW, Microsoft Analysis Services (SSAS), Oracle Hyperion Essbase, IBM Cognos, Microstrategy и т.п.

Однако, появление масштабируемых и облачных технологий, таких как Hadoop, Spark, Cloud, взрывной рост данных, их легкая доступность и снижение затрат на хранение, привели к тому, что разработчики BI платформ и решений начали считать OLAP устаревшей технологией и ошибочно считать, что она перестала справляться с взрывным ростом данных ввиду проблем масштабируемости и увеличению времени обработки кубов. Так ли это? Или же стремление пользователей к простоте интерфейса ведет к потере функциональности и снижению эффективности при работе с массивами данных?

Анализ продуктов из обзора “BI круг Громова 2022” показал, что большинство из них не имеет полноценного OLAP сервера с поддержкой соответствующих схем данных, XMLA-протокола и языка запросов MDX (Multi Dimensional Expression), ориентированного на обработку многомерных моделей данных в своей архитектуре. Исключение составляют корпоративные платформы, такие как: “Форсайт”, Alpha BI, Visiology, которые имеют полную инфраструктуру для бизнес-аналитики. Однако не всегда и не для всех предприятий их целесообразно использовать, так как многим нужны “легкие” функциональные модули интерактивной бизнес-аналитики. Но и здесь есть нюансы.

Например, Visiology в своей новой платформе Visiology 3 сосредоточена на поддержке DAX и реализует визуальную модель данных, работающую по принципам Power BI (а это хоть и популярная, но все же специфичная технология одного поставщика — Microsoft). Также распространено использование ClickHouse в качестве OLAP севера, но это колончатая СУБД с диалектом языка запросов SQL, на котором не просто реализовать эффективные запросы к данным.

При этом, фактически потребность в OLAP сегодня более значительна, чем когда-либо прежде, так как нет другой технологии, которая могла бы сравниться с OLAP по скорости, интерактивности и удобству работы конечного пользователя. Такая потребность стимулировала появление на рынке OLAP технологий инновационных решений, которые реализуют оптимизированные модели OLAP, способные анализировать миллиарды и триллионы строк данных в облачной инфраструктуре, используя ее гибкость и масштабируемость.

На западном рынке представлены такие решения: Apache Kylin, Kyligence, Kyvos, Pentaho Mondrian и др. Если посмотреть типичную схему архитектуры решения (на изображении ниже представлена Kyligence), то в ней наряду с SQL, реализована поддержка MDX, как основного инструмента многомерного анализа в Hadoop.

OLAP-технологии позволяют реализовать гибридные DSS-системы, сочетающие в себе элементы и функции информационной системы руководителей с мощью многомерной интерактивной аналитической отчетности. Это в свою очередь позволяет конечным пользователям (аналитикам, руководителям) быстро раскрывать ценность, скрытую в огромных объемах ретроспективных и текущих данных предприятия, обеспечивая глубокое понимание происходящих бизнес-процессов и их тенденций, и поддержку принятия наиболее эффективных управленческих и бизнес-решений.

Особенно эффективно используются BI-системы, в ядре которых находится OLAP, в таких сферах как ритейл, финансовый и банковский сектор, телекоммуникации, страхование и здравоохранение, когда возникает необходимость анализа исторических данных за несколько лет или десятилетий.

 Тренд развития современных BI-платформ

Одно из разработанных решений Аналитика.OLAP построено на связке ClickHouse и Mondrian и является трендом развития современных платформ бизнес-аналитики. При этом в этом решении обеспечивается кроссплатформенный сервер приложений и богатого web-клиента для эффективной и удобной работы конечного пользователя.

Технология представляет собой полноценный функциональный модуль бизнес-аналитики для OLAP, который через программное API можно легко интегрировать в любые прикладные решения, BI и Cloud платформы, адаптировать к их специфике. Аналитика.OLAP включает в себя функциональные модули, предоставляющие витрины данных (Data Marts), интерактивные информационные панели мониторинга (Dashboards) и аналитические отчеты, которые обеспечивают мониторинг, контроль и анализ различных аспектов деятельности предприятия.

Наряду с использованием Microsoft SSAS, SAP BW и т.д. в качестве OLAP-сервера, в составе Аналитика.OLAP также  используются высокопроизводительные  кроссплатформенные компоненты и сервисы аналитики, ориентированные на свободное программное обеспечение с открытым исходным кодом — Pentaho Mondrian – что стало особенно актуально в настоящее время в связи с программой импортозамещения. На его основе было создано гибкое, интегрированное, масштабируемое и экономичное решение, способное конкурировать с современными аналогами. Одной из ключевых особенностей Аналитика.OLAP Mondrian является поддержка формата MS Excel.

В современных аналогичных технологиях информационная модель хранилища и витрин данных содержит самые детальные данные об оперативной хозяйственной и финансовой деятельности предприятия. В таких системах спроектированы встроенные визуальные дизайнеры интерактивных аналитических отчетов, с наглядной визуализацией результатов в сводных таблицах и диаграммах:

  • инструменты, ориентированные на бизнес-пользователей;
  • динамические модели построения интерактивных аналитических отчетов;
  • встроенные алгоритмы парсинга и динамической генерации MDX-запросов;
  • шаблоны отчетов, реализующие встроенные методики экономического анализа, включая методики прогнозного анализа.

Самый ценный функционал в современных BI-системах – это создание интерактивных аналитических отчетов (Ad-hoc отчеты) на базе как уже готовых встроенных шаблонов, так и на базе собственных настраиваемых шаблонов с помощью мощных визуальных дизайнеров. Пользователь может управлять структурой отчета и всеми его настройками в интерактивном режиме. Например, можно производить глубокую детализацию данных, включение/отключение фильтров по элементам и их свойствам, пользовательские вычисления на базе MDX-запросов, микрографику (Sparkline), интерактивная деловая графика, экспорт отчетов в Excel.

В современных BI-системах одномерность методов анализа больше не является ограничением. Шаблоны отчетов предоставляют возможность оценивать и классифицировать сложные многомерные объекты сразу по нескольким показателям со своими правилами анализа для каждого из них.

Чтобы удовлетворить управленческие потребности, эффективные OLAP-решения используют типовые бизнес-конфигурации с многомерными аналитическими кубами (измерениями, показателями и KPI) для основных бизнес-процессов в деятельности организации. В эти структуры могут быть интегрированы данные из любых ERP и OLTP-систем, используемых в организации. Типовые хранилище, витрины данных и многомерные кубы обеспечивают скорость адаптации шаблонных решений по бизнес-аналитике к специфике информационного ландшафта и бизнес-процессов каждой организации, что позволяет ускорить внедрение BI системы. Они по своей сути служат передачей накопленных знаний и передового опыта бизнес-аналитики (которые часто доступны только многопрофильным ИТ-компаниям) конкретной организации.

Расширенные BI инструменты решений для бизнес-аналитики позволяют конечным пользователям (аналитикам, руководителям) быстро раскрывать ценность, скрытую в огромных объемах ретроспективных и текущих данных предприятия, обеспечивая глубокое понимание происходящих в организации бизнес-процессов и их тенденций, и поддержку принятия наиболее эффективных управленческих и бизнес-решений.

Сравнение характеристик компонент и BI-инструментов различных производителей

 Зарубежные производители BI-платформ

Западные разработчики UI библиотек (DevExpress, Kendo UI, Infragistics и пр.) реализуют универсальные визуальные элементы, но:

  • при их внедрении в решение требуется разработать много кода, реализующего сервисы конечного пользователя;
  • в условиях санкций их лицензии недоступны для рынка РФ.

В таких случаях эффективные российские решения выбирают как дополнение к UI библиотек мировых брендов, как высокофункциональный модуль аналитической отчетности.

Критерий сравнения DevExpress Kendo UI Flexmonster Kyubit Аналитика.

OLAP

OLAP как источник данных, + + + + +
Microsoft SSAS + + + + +
Pentaho + + + +
Oracle Essbase + + + +
SAP BW + + + +
Произвольный XMLA-источник + + + +
Dynamic MDX (Multi-dimensional Expressions) Engine, в том числе: + + + + +
Динамический MDX (пользовательский) +
История дизайна и навигации по данным +
Пользовательские вычисления (включая, форматирование) + + +
Cube Action +
Динамические фильтры (включая, member choice, fixed area, drilldown by) + +
Хранилище настроек, включая экспорт/импорт + + +
Поддержка обратной записи в куб (Writeback) +
Динамические формы ввода данных в куб, сервисы копирования/распределения/разноски +
Поддержка анализ “что если” (what-if) +
Использование как SaaS из коробки, включая интегрированную безопасность +
API, виджеты + + + + +
Интеграция со сторонними приложениями + + + + +
Полнота функций для работы конечного пользователя + + +
Адаптация под специфику и потребности клиента + + + + +

 

Отечественные производители BI-платформ

Для сравнения выделены только те критерии, которые напрямую связаны с OLAP технологиями (корпоративные платформы не рассматривались: “Форсайт”, Alpha BI, Visiology):

Критерий сравнения Luxms BI Loginom BI.Qube Modus BI Аналитика.OLAP
Кросплатформенность по ОС (Windows, Linux) + + + + +
OLAP Server (включая поддержку моделей данных) +
MOLAP + (для SSAS)
ROLAP +
HOLAP + (для SSAS)
XMLA Provider +
Dynamic MDX (Multi-dimensional Expressions) Engine +
SaaS для OLAP +
API, виджеты для OLAP +
Интеграция со сторонними приложениями (+/- как встраиваемый модуль) +/- +/- +/- +/- +
Полнота функций для работы конечного пользователя (+/- нет OLAP отчетов) +/- +/- +/- +/- +
Адаптация под специфику и потребности клиента +/- +/- +/- +/- +

 

Потенциал роста мирового и российского рынка бизнес-аналитики

Мировой рынок

Основываясь на исследованиях крупнейших мировых агентств Gartner, MarketsandMarkets, Mordor Intelligence и других, можно сделать вывод, что мировой рынок бизнес-аналитики  вырастет в 2 раза к 2026 году по сравнению с 2020 годом и будет расти в среднем на 12% в течение прогнозируемого периода (2021–2026 годы). С появлением больших данных и растущей необходимостью принимать важные бизнес-решения в сжатые сроки инструменты   бизнес-аналитики завоевали значительную долю рынка программного обеспечения за последнее десятилетие. Ожидается, что эта тенденция будет неуклонно расти вместе с развитием технологий и ростом инвестиций. Драйверами роста спроса являются растущее внимание к цифровой трансформации в целом,   рост инвестиций в аналитику, увеличение спроса на информационные панели для визуализации данных, а также резкий рост объемов данных.

 

Российский рынок BI-систем в 2023 г.

CNews со ссылкой на исследование компании Axenix (РФ, экс-Accenture) российского рынка BI-платформ высоко оценили потенциал роста российского рынка BI и прогнозируют рост рынка в 2023 году до 40% по сравнению с предыдущим периодом. Такому высокому темпу будет способствовать не только укрепление сегмента российских решений, но и более высокое проникновение open-source приложений на рынке.

 

Из сравнительного анализа можно сделать следующие выводы:

  1. Отечественные разработки не только могут, но и успешно конкурируют с западными разработчиками библиотек и сервисов для многомерной аналитики (DevExpress, Telerik/Kendo UI и т.п.). Вот только несколько примеров вариантов использования российских решений компаниями-разработчиками на зарубежном рынке:
    • разработчик платформы оптимизации платежей использует решение как облачный сервис для бизнес-аналитики;
    • разработчик программного обеспечения в области здравоохранения интегрировала решение Аналитика.OLAP как модуль в состав своего приложения на DevExpress;
    • разработчик ПО в области автоматизации управления персоналом реализовала отдельное приложение для бизнес-аналитики в своей линейке решений и пр.
  2. С уходом западных вендеров (Microsoft, SAP, IBM) должен вырасти интерес отечественных BI разработчиков к теме, так как им нужно будет замещать аналогичные модули. Однако сейчас ситуация парадоксальная: десятки компаний по всему миру используют российские решения в собственных продуктах под OEM-лицензией, среди них и компания из S&P 500, а отечественные российские разработчики пока только присматриваются к ним;
  3. Развитие облачных сервисов        бизнес-аналитики     на        основе многомерных данных. На Yandex Cloud практически нет предложений, а Yandex Datalens не имеет в своей архитектуре OLAP сервер;
  4. Усиливается интерес ИТ-служб отечественных компаний и холдингов различных секторов экономики (ритейл, банки/финансы, страхование, здравоохранение, телекоммуникации и др.), которые ведут собственную разработку решений, к высокофункциональным модулям бизнес-аналитики.